At the heart of JOLIPNJ is borosilicate glass—chosen for its strength, resilience, and capacity to surprise. Artist Chloé Foulquier sculpts each piece by hand, using a blowtorch to coax out textures and colors that respond to subtle shifts in oxygen and gas. The result? Jewelry that is never replicated, always felt.

Once shaped, each piece is annealed to relieve internal stress, ensuring durability without compromising its poetic fragility. As Foulquier describes it:
